Mission Statement

Habitat for Humanity of Wisconsin River Area, Inc, (HFHWRA) is a locally organized and governed affiliate of Habitat for Humanity, Before 2016 we were known as HFH Sauk-Columbia Area, and we served Sauk and Columbia counties. In 2016 we began serving Iowa County as well, and changed our name to Habitat for Humanity of Wisconsin River Area. We seek "to eliminate poverty housing and homelessness from the world, and to make decent shelter a matter of conscience and action."

Description

We work to eliminate substandard housing in a three county area in south-central Wisconsin. HFHWRA:

1) partners with lower income families to build or rehab affordable homes for their purchase;

2) partners with existing home owners (especially seniors) to help them with needed repairs;

3) work to raise public awareness about housing issues; and

4) operate 2 retail ReStores (one in Baraboo, WI; one in Portage, WI) that sell gently used building supplies and home improvement items. ReStores provide people with a source for lower cost materials, and also slow down the flow of materials into local landfills.
